Webasto

We always think of auxiliary heaters when we hear the name "Webasto"; but did you know that they make automotive sun roofs, too - among other automotive items?

One of my customers here in Georgia is in the 24/7 overtime mode to anodize the rails for the Webasto sunroof plant in South Carolina.

Re: Webasto

Webasto sunroofs have been in Mercedes vehicles for a long time. The company also produces some other interesting things like a heater for the windscreen washer fluid.
